Description Cesar Izurieta 2022-09-29 21:15:28 UTC
When copying and pasting inside Calc I can only get it to paste plain text, so no formatting or formulas are copied. Using paste-special only two options are presented: Unformatted text, Use text import dialog.

This has been present for a long time through various versions, it's not a new issue.

I'm using Gnome (tried with and without gpaste) on openSUSE Tumbleweed Linux.

Comment 9 Cesar Izurieta 2023-03-30 15:52:13 UTC
I've tried this again with a newer version (7.5.2.1) and it still has the same behavior.

I'm running the default versions from the tumbleweed repos. When installing tumbleweed you get the option to use kde, gnome, and some others. I selected gnome when installing and I don't have a full kde installation.

I tried renaming my LO user folder (~/.config/libreoffice/4/user) and running with SAL_USE_VCLPLUGIN=kf5 but the problem persists.

Is there anything else I can do to try to troubleshoot this?

Comment 12 Cesar Izurieta 2023-04-18 14:33:55 UTC
This is only happening on XOrg but not on Wayland. Other QT apps seem to be affected as well.
